Kealakaha Stream
Kealakaha Stream is a stream in Hawaii County, Hawaii. Kealakaha Stream is situated nearby to the suburb ʻŌʻōkala, as well as near Milo Village.Places in the Area
Nearby places include ʻŌʻōkala and Paauilo.
ʻŌʻōkala
Suburb
ʻŌʻōkala is an unincorporated community on the island of Hawaiʻi in Hawaiʻi County, Hawaii, United States. It lies along Hawaii Route 19 north of Hilo, the county seat of Hawaiʻi County. ʻŌʻōkala is situated 1½ miles southeast of Kealakaha Stream.
Paauilo
Village
Paʻauilo is a census-designated place in Hawaiʻi County, Hawaii, United States. The population was 618 at the 2020 census. Paauilo is situated 4 miles west of Kealakaha Stream.
Laupāhoehoe
Suburb
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Laupāhoehoe is a census-designated place in Hawaiʻi County, Hawaii, United States, in the District of North Hilo. The population was 581 at the 2010 census, up from 473 at the 2000 census. Laupāhoehoe is situated 6 miles southeast of Kealakaha Stream.
